Analysis

Fiji recorded 0.774 for key features of human rights in 2025.

The figure is up 0.7% on the previous year and up 8.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, key features of human rights in Fiji peaked at 0.82 in 1971 and was at its lowest, 0.561, in 2008.

Fiji ranks 83rd of 176 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 126 years of available data.

Central estimate of the extent to which people are free from government torture, political killings, and forced labor, they have property rights, and enjoy the freedoms of movement, religion, expression, and association.
